Output fba90afb3b313c88367dbd0dcdeb13ccfae8c481e5f30b83ac763156b30a8741:0

value
57353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7abc51abe512e4b006653b69fd78cefa26ba2d6 OP_EQUAL
address
MV286XZCaeX3zwjLWSRsNQpiu9ebzqkKTc
transaction
fba90afb3b313c88367dbd0dcdeb13ccfae8c481e5f30b83ac763156b30a8741
spent
true